scrappysis Posted June 6, 2009 Author Report Posted June 6, 2009 I originally bid 45 dollars for a 3* - rejectedadded 2.5* for $45 - rejected$49 for 3 star - rejected$54 for 3 star - rejected$54 for 2.5 star- accepted @ the Holiday Inn Grand-MontanaI have stayed here before and it is fine, I was hoping for the LaQuinta as a 2.5 star as it has a wonderful breakfast.
